The Foundation

For the Ground Beef:

  • 1 lb (450 g) ground beef
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tsp dried thyme (optional but adds depth)

For the Mashed Potatoes:

  • 4 large russet potatoes, peeled and cubed
  • 4 tbsp (60 g) butter
  • ½ cup (120 ml) milk or cream
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For the Brown Gravy:

  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 2 tbsp all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ups (480 ml) beef broth
  • 1 tsp soy sauce or Worcestershire sauce
  • ½ tsp onion pow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Time Investment That’s Actually Worth It

  • Prep: 10 minutes
  • Cook: 30 minutes
  • Total: 40 minutes
  • Servings: 4

Quick enough for a weeknight, hearty enough for Sunday dinner.


Step 1 – Brown the Beef

Heat a skillet over medium-high heat. Add ground beef and cook until browned, breaking it up with a spoon. Drain excess fat if needed.

Add onion and garlic; cook until fragrant. Stir in salt, pepper, Worcestershire sauce, and thyme.

Diana’s Tip: Browning well is key — don’t rush it! Grandma used to say, “Color means flavor, dear.”


Step 2 – Make the Mashed Potatoes

While the beef cooks, boil potatoes in salted water until fork-tender (about 15 minutes). Drain, then mash with butter and warm milk. Season generously with salt and pepper.

Diana’s Tip: Warm milk, not cold — it makes the potatoes creamier.


Step 3 – Whisk the Brown Gravy

In a small sa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Whisk in flour and cook for 1 minute until golden. Gradually whisk in beef broth, soy sauce, and onion powder. Simmer until thickened (about 3–4 minutes). Season to taste.


Step 4 – Bring It All Together

Spoon creamy mashed potatoes onto plates. Top with a hearty scoop of ground beef. Drizzle that rich brown gravy generously over the top.

How I Make This Even Better

  • Add veggies: Stir in peas or carrots to make it a complete meal.
  • Cheesy twist: Mix shredded cheddar into the mashed potatoes.
  • Make it fancy: Serve in individual ramekins like a deconstructed shepherd’s pie.
  • Sunday version: Top with caramelized onions before serving.

Learn from My Kitchen Disasters

Mistake #1: Lumpy potatoes — didn’t mash enough.
Fix: Warm milk + butter, then mash while hot.

Mistake #2: Watery gravy — didn’t whisk long enough.
Fix: Let it simmer until glossy and thick.

Mistake #3: Dry beef — overcooked it.
Fix: Add a splash of broth at the end to keep it juicy.


Meal Prep Magic

Make Ahead: Both the beef and potatoes can be made 2 days in advance.
Store: Refrigerate leftovers for up to 4 days.
Reheat: Microwave or warm in a skillet with a splash of broth.
Freeze: Up to 2 months — th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.
